THE PRO PARKS LEVY

In November 2000, Seattle voters approved a $198.2 million levy lid lift for Parks and Recreation.

THE PARK CODE

The Park Code is Chapter 18.12 of the Seattle Municipal Code (SMC). It includes, in a single chapter, all City ordinances pertaining specifically to parks and park property. It is updated quarterly.
